The main Isle of Man ferry (has returned) to service after delays during its annual overhaul (at a Merseyside shipyard).

As BBC News reported, the Ben-my-Chree had been due to resume crossings in mid-May but was delayed after inspections found its stern tube bearings were more worn than expected.

The vessel's first passenger and freight journey will leave Douglas for Heysham, Lancashire, at 20:45 BST, the Isle of Man Steam Packet Company said.

The ferry arrived back in Douglas Harbour on Thursday evening.

A Steam Packet spokesman said both the Manannan and MV Arrow, which had been undertaking the services, would "now be rested for a few weeks".

The fastcraft would resume its services to Liverpool on 1 July "subject to borders opening", he added.

The Isle of Man Steam Packet's Ben-my-Chree will head back to the Island (today, 2 June), more than seven weeks after heading intoa dry dock for refit (at Cammell Laird shipyard on Merseyside). 

The company's freight and passenger ro-pax ferry has been out of service since 13 April, and was initially expected to be back in action early last month.

However, the return was delayed after a detailed inspection identified issues with the stern tube bearings, requiring work by a specialist third-party company.

The operator had hoped the work would be completed in time for the 'Ben' to return to service at the end of May.

A spokesperson for the company has confirmed the ferry was due to leave the shipyard (today), but that has been delayed after the tug that was due to bring the vessel out of the dock broke.

Following repairs to a propeller of a Manx ferry, the Ben-My-Chree returned to service today plying on the main route linking the Isle of Man and the UK, writes Jehan Ashmore.

The ropax custom built in 1998 for the Isle of Man Steam Packet Co. arrived to Douglas Harbour on Sunday on completion of works at A&P Falmouth in Cornwall and successful testing of propeller and steering systems.

Ben-My-Chree re-entered the passenger and freight service of Douglas-Heysham three days ahead of schedule as the Steam-Packet already had spare propeller blades in stock.

While the Ben-My-Chree was off service the ferry firm introduced a revised timetable whereby two replacement vessels ensured duties were maintained between the Isle of Man and the Lancashire port. High-speed craft Manannan operated daily passenger ferry sailings while freighter Arrow continued to provide an essential service to the Manx capital with supplies of food and cargo against the backdrop of Covid-19.

It was during Ben-My-Chree's repositioning passage from the Isle of Man to the English south-west shipyard that drone footage captured the 22 year old ferry before arrival at the dry-dock facility.

As Afloat previously reported the IOMSPCo signed a contract for a new ferry with an Asian shipyard to replace the ageing ropax with a slightly larger ferry which is due to enter service in 2023. The new ferry is to have a higher level of onboard facilities, enhanced freight capability and be more enviromentally friendly.

According to the operator they intend to retain the 'Ben' as a reserve vessel, which is in the hands of Arrow (albeit a freight-only ro-ro ship) chartered in from Seatruck Ferries. Currently the Spanish built freighter is at anchor in Douglas Bay.

The main Isle of Man passenger and freight ferry will return to service earlier than expected after a damaged propeller was repaired, the operator has said.

As BBC News reports, Ben-my-Chree was damaged during a crossing between Douglas and Heysham, Lancashire, on 27 August.

A spare propeller blade was readily available and meant repairs were completed "ahead of plan", the Steam Packet Company said.

Services were expected to resume on Friday but will now do so on Tuesday.

A ferry's propeller has been damaged, BBC News reports, which has caused disruption to sailings between the Isle of Man and Lancashire, England.

The Ben-my-Chree suffered the damage during its evening crossing from Douglas to Heysham on Thursday, the Isle of Man Steam Packet Company said.

The firm said the extent of the repairs needed was unclear and services could be affected until at least Sunday. (Afloat adds for latest sailings scheduled click here

Passengers have been transferred to the Manannan sailings between Douglas and Liverpool.

The damage is being assessed by divers in Heysham Port.

The back-up vessel MV Arrow will be brought in to operate freight services, a company spokesman said.

#ManxFerry&Freight – Isle of Man Steam Packet ro-pax ferry Ben-My-Chree is undergoing a biannual overhaul, in her place on the Douglas-Heyham route are fast-ferry Manannan and Arrow providing freight capacity, writes Jehan Ashmore.

Work on Ben-My-Chree at Cammel Laird, Birkenhead, will include refurbishment of some of her passenger lounges, with additional seating added to the Cafe Bar. Investment to interior changes are to refresh passenger areas and improve customer experience.

The 'Ben' is scheduled for a three week dry-docking period and is expected to return to service in time for the annual TT Races starting on 24 May.

Arrow which recently began a long-term charter, has a 65-unit capacity that will provide a lifeline for the island. She represents a multi-million pound investment and effectively is an insurance policy, allowing the operator flexibility to plan for scheduled maintenance periods and if required enhanced level of backup.

The Steam Packet's Chief Executive Mark Woodward said, "It allows us to supplement Ben-my-Chree and Manannan during the TT period, and at other times of peak demand to allow extra capacity for passenger vehicles".

"Already this year, the additional freight capacity offered by MV Arrow has released space on Ben-my-Chree and helped boost TT2014 bookings, which at the end of March indicated that motorcycle bookings were up by 6% on TT2013, cars, vans and trailers were up by 5% and passengers up by 4%".

The 7,606grt Arrow which is chartered from Seatruck Ferries with an option for the Steam Packet to purchase the vessel. During periods not in use, she will go to lay-by in an Irish Sea port yet made available at short notice.

#ManxFerry – The main ferry serving the Isle of Man has returned to service following contact with a pier while berthing at the start of this month in Douglas Harbour.

Repairs were made to Ben-my-Chree and she has since returned to operating a normal service between the Manx capital and Heysham.

The ro-pax ferry suffered damage four metres above her waterline after colliding with a berthing fender while docking at the linkspan at berth No. 5 along the King Edward Pier.

#MANX FERRY- In preparation for the busy festive season, the Isle of Man Steam Packet Co. (IOMSPCo) are to deploy Ben-My-Chree to operate two round-trip Douglas-Dublin Port crossings, writes Jehan Ashmore.

The ro-pax (90-freight trailer/630 passenger) ferry is scheduled to depart Douglas on Saturday 22 December at 19.30hrs with an arrival in Dublin Port at 00.15hrs on the morning of Sunday 23 December. The return sailing departs the Irish capital at 01.00hrs.

On the following weekend, Ben-My-Chree heads for the 4 hour 45 minute Irish route again on Saturday 29 December, departing Douglas at 19.30hrs and arriving in Dublin just after mid-night at 00.15hrs. The return crossing on Sunday 30 December to the Manx capital departs 01.00hrs.

#MANX FERRY – The IOM Today reports that the Manx Government is drawing up plans to ensure that any wind-farms built within the waters off the island would not affect ferry routes.

Work on the Isle of Man Marine Plan is under way and the Department of Environment, Food and Agriculture's director of environment Martin Hall said it was important it was completed in a 'timely manner'.

One of the plan's objectives would be to identify current activities in Manx waters and safeguard their ongoing use. Mapping the location of navigation corridors, important natural areas and pipelines/cables will enable the island to identify potential wind farm sites that will not adversely affect current uses of the Manx marine environment, including ferry routes and fishing.

The comments come following criticism from the Isle of Man Steam Packet Company over Centrica's plans for a wind farm in the Irish Sea, outside Manx waters. The Steam Packet says that Centrica plans to develop in the path of two routes: Douglas-Liverpool and Douglas-Heysham, in spite of complaints from the ferry operator. Ireland's Offshore Renewable Energy

Because of Ireland's location at the Atlantic edge of the EU, it has more offshore energy potential than most other countries in Europe. The conditions are suitable for the development of the full range of current offshore renewable energy technologies.

Offshore Renewable Energy FAQs

Offshore renewable energy draws on the natural energy provided by wind, wave and tide to convert it into electricity for industry and domestic consumption.

Offshore wind is the most advanced technology, using fixed wind turbines in coastal areas, while floating wind is a developing technology more suited to deeper water. In 2018, offshore wind provided a tiny fraction of global electricity supply, but it is set to expand strongly in the coming decades into a USD 1 trillion business, according to the International Energy Agency (IEA). It says that turbines are growing in size and in power capacity, which in turn is "delivering major performance and cost improvements for offshore wind farms".

The global offshore wind market grew nearly 30% per year between 2010 and 2018, according to the IEA, due to rapid technology improvements, It calculated that about 150 new offshore wind projects are in active development around the world. Europe in particular has fostered the technology's development, led by Britain, Germany and Denmark, but China added more capacity than any other country in 2018.

A report for the Irish Wind Energy Assocation (IWEA) by the Carbon Trust – a British government-backed limited company established to accelerate Britain's move to a low carbon economy - says there are currently 14 fixed-bottom wind energy projects, four floating wind projects and one project that has yet to choose a technology at some stage of development in Irish waters. Some of these projects are aiming to build before 2030 to contribute to the 5GW target set by the Irish government, and others are expected to build after 2030. These projects have to secure planning permission, obtain a grid connection and also be successful in a competitive auction in the Renewable Electricity Support Scheme (RESS).

The electricity generated by each turbine is collected by an offshore electricity substation located within the wind farm. Seabed cables connect the offshore substation to an onshore substation on the coast. These cables transport the electricity to land from where it will be used to power homes, farms and businesses around Ireland. The offshore developer works with EirGrid, which operates the national grid, to identify how best to do this and where exactly on the grid the project should connect.

The new Marine Planning and Development Management Bill will create a new streamlined system for planning permission for activity or infrastructure in Irish waters or on the seabed, including offshore wind farms. It is due to be published before the end of 2020 and enacted in 2021.

There are a number of companies aiming to develop offshore wind energy off the Irish coast and some of the larger ones would be ESB, SSE Renewables, Energia, Statkraft and RWE.

Is there scope for community involvement in offshore wind? The IWEA says that from the early stages of a project, the wind farm developer "should be engaging with the local community to inform them about the project, answer their questions and listen to their concerns". It says this provides the community with "the opportunity to work with the developer to help shape the final layout and design of the project". Listening to fishing industry concerns, and how fishermen may be affected by survey works, construction and eventual operation of a project is "of particular concern to developers", the IWEA says. It says there will also be a community benefit fund put in place for each project. It says the final details of this will be addressed in the design of the RESS (see below) for offshore wind but it has the potential to be "tens of millions of euro over the 15 years of the RESS contract". The Government is also considering the possibility that communities will be enabled to invest in offshore wind farms though there is "no clarity yet on how this would work", the IWEA says.

Based on current plans, it would amount to around 12 GW of offshore wind energy. However, the IWEA points out that is unlikely that all of the projects planned will be completed. The industry says there is even more significant potential for floating offshore wind off Ireland's west coast and the Programme for Government contains a commitment to develop a long-term plan for at least 30 GW of floating offshore wind in our deeper waters.

There are many different models of turbines. The larger a turbine, the more efficient it is in producing electricity at a good price. In choosing a turbine model the developer will be conscious of this ,but also has to be aware the impact of the turbine on the environment, marine life, biodiversity and visual impact. As a broad rule an offshore wind turbine will have a tip-height of between 165m and 215m tall. However, turbine technology is evolving at a rapid rate with larger more efficient turbines anticipated on the market in the coming years.

 

The Renewable Electricity Support Scheme is designed to support the development of renewable energy projects in Ireland. Under the scheme wind farms and solar farms compete against each other in an auction with the projects which offer power at the lowest price awarded contracts. These contracts provide them with a guaranteed price for their power for 15 years. If they obtain a better price for their electricity on the wholesale market they must return the difference to the consumer.

One of the first steps in identifying a site as a potential location for an offshore wind farm is to identify and assess the level of existing marine activity in the area and this particularly includes shipping. The National Marine Planning Framework aims to create, for the first time, a plan to balance the various kinds of offshore activity with the protection of the Irish marine environment. This is expected to be published before the end of 2020, and will set out clearly where is suitable for offshore renewable energy development and where it is not - due, for example, to shipping movements and safe navigation.

YEnvironmental organisations are concerned about the impact of turbines on bird populations, particularly migrating birds. A Danish scientific study published in 2019 found evidence that larger birds were tending to avoid turbine blades, but said it didn't have sufficient evidence for smaller birds – and cautioned that the cumulative effect of farms could still have an impact on bird movements. A full environmental impact assessment has to be carried out before a developer can apply for planning permission to develop an offshore wind farm. This would include desk-based studies as well as extensive surveys of the population and movements of birds and marine mammals, as well as fish and seabed habitats. If a potential environmental impact is identified the developer must, as part of the planning application, show how the project will be designed in such a way as to avoid the impact or to mitigate against it.

A typical 500 MW offshore wind farm would require an operations and maintenance base which would be on the nearby coast. Such a project would generally create between 80-100 fulltime jobs, according to the IWEA. There would also be a substantial increase to in-direct employment and associated socio-economic benefit to the surrounding area where the operation and maintenance hub is located.

The recent Carbon Trust report for the IWEA, entitled Harnessing our potential, identified significant skills shortages for offshore wind in Ireland across the areas of engineering financial services and logistics. The IWEA says that as Ireland is a relatively new entrant to the offshore wind market, there are "opportunities to develop and implement strategies to address the skills shortages for delivering offshore wind and for Ireland to be a net exporter of human capital and skills to the highly competitive global offshore wind supply chain". Offshore wind requires a diverse workforce with jobs in both transferable (for example from the oil and gas sector) and specialist disciplines across apprenticeships and higher education. IWEA have a training network called the Green Tech Skillnet that facilitates training and networking opportunities in the renewable energy sector.

It is expected that developing the 3.5 GW of offshore wind energy identified in the Government's Climate Action Plan would create around 2,500 jobs in construction and development and around 700 permanent operations and maintenance jobs. The Programme for Government published in 2020 has an enhanced target of 5 GW of offshore wind which would create even more employment. The industry says that in the initial stages, the development of offshore wind energy would create employment in conducting environmental surveys, community engagement and development applications for planning. As a site moves to construction, people with backgrounds in various types of engineering, marine construction and marine transport would be recruited. Once the site is up and running , a project requires a team of turbine technicians, engineers and administrators to ensure the wind farm is fully and properly maintained, as well as crew for the crew transfer vessels transporting workers from shore to the turbines.

The IEA says that today's offshore wind market "doesn't even come close to tapping the full potential – with high-quality resources available in most major markets". It estimates that offshore wind has the potential to generate more than 420 000 Terawatt hours per year (TWh/yr) worldwide – as in more than 18 times the current global electricity demand. One Terawatt is 114 megawatts, and to put it in context, Scotland it has a population a little over 5 million and requires 25 TWh/yr of electrical energy.

Not as advanced as wind, with anchoring a big challenge – given that the most effective wave energy has to be in the most energetic locations, such as the Irish west coast. Britain, Ireland and Portugal are regarded as most advanced in developing wave energy technology. The prize is significant, the industry says, as there are forecasts that varying between 4000TWh/yr to 29500TWh/yr. Europe consumes around 3000TWh/year.

The industry has two main umbrella organisations – the Irish Wind Energy Association, which represents both onshore and offshore wind, and the Marine Renewables Industry Association, which focuses on all types of renewable in the marine environment.
